CVE-2023-0904: SourceCodester Employee Task Management System task-details.php sql injection

First published: Sat Feb 18 2023(Updated: )

A vulnerability was found in SourceCodester Employee Task Management System 1.0. It has been rated as critical. This issue affects some unknown processing of the file task-details.php. The manipulation of the argument task_id leads to sql injection. The attack may be initiated rem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used. The identifier VDB-221453 was assigned to this vulnerability.
